Nonetheless, new infections within the Democratic Republic of the Congo (DRC) have fallen by 58% and deaths by 72% since 2010, in keeping with UNAIDS, with the company’s newest evaluation from 2022 exhibiting that the nation has The prevalence (variety of folks contaminated with COVID-19) is low. Lastly, since 2018, 83% of individuals know their serological standing and 82% of sufferers are receiving antiviral remedy (ARV).

However, the evaluation carried out by the UN company in 2022 didn’t give any knowledge on sufferers on antiretroviral remedy with undetectable viral masses, whereas the Nationwide AIDS Management Program (PNLS) will depend on the Ministry of Well being. The expansion fee in 2023 is 34%. “This stays a problem to beat”, in recognition of its Chairman, Dr. Aimé Mboyo. The anomaly of the information illustrates the contrasting scenario prevailing within the Democratic Republic of the Congo on HIV/AIDS.

The continued decline in prevalence has led the Congolese authorities to cease widespread screening and as a substitute give attention to high-risk teams, the place the prevalence has reached as excessive as 7.7%: Intercourse employees, individuals who inject medication, males who’ve intercourse with males, folks with tuberculosis, pregnant and breastfeeding girls.

“That is the engine of the epidemic, in order that’s the main focus of our efforts, explains Dr. Aimé Mboyo of PNLS. For ten years we’ve been thought-regarding a low endemic nation Nonetheless, as a result of our massive inhabitants, the variety of folks residing with HIV is roughly 500,000.

“The truth that prevention and screening are restricted to those objectives is an actual drawback, Ange Mavula, director of the Congolese Union of Organizations of Individuals Dwelling with HIV (UCOP+), analyzed this. The state depends 95% on monetary assist from the International Fund and US company Pepfar, each of which have their very own agendas. That is authorized, however what regarding heterosexual males who frequently go to prostitutes and stay as a pair, for instance? This can be a blind spot in our technique. Within the Democratic Republic of the Congo, I problem you to discover a free screening take a look at if you happen to do not enter the “Goal Inhabitants” field. »

The illness nonetheless causes loads of social ostracism. Confidentiality is normally required. males, ‘Typically far-off from the nursing world’, Ange Mavula continues, being much less prone to get examined: “Our companions can’t do all the things. We’re conducting advocacy operations with the federal government in order that the federal government places its hand in its pocket, however we’ve to battle each time. This isn’t sustainable administration. »

The Observatory on Entry and High quality of HIV and Tuberculosis Companies created by UCOP+ additionally recognized 9 provinces (Kuango, Kwelu, Essential Dombe, Mongala, Ubangi South, North Provinces of Ubangi, Sankuru, Ecuador and Lomami) They can’t profit from any prevention, screening or viral load monitoring applications as a result of the prevalence is taken into account “too” low. “We name them orphan provinces, Signifies An Jieyu. Solely antiretroviral therapy medication are despatched there. With such an enormous hole, how does the nation formulate related plans? »

Among the many unknowns on this equation is the safety scenario within the east of the nation, which has continued to worsen since late 2021, complicating and even disrupting affected person care. Assaults by armed teams, typically accompanied by sexual violence, have displaced greater than 7 million folks.

Recognizing the necessity to replace international well being knowledge from a decade in the past, the Ministry of Planning launched a inhabitants and well being research in 2023 overlaying a pattern of 26,520 households throughout the nation and overlaying a wide range of ailments besides HIV. The outcomes will likely be recognized by the top of the yr and, within the phrases of then-minister Judith Suminwa Tuluka (who grew to become prime minister in April), will enable: “Respect the actual progress that has been made and establish the challenges that must be addressed”.
